Full comparison
| Spec | iPhone 16 Plus (Unlocked) | Pixel 8 |
|---|---|---|
| Price band (US MSRP) | $899–$1,034 | $699–$1,199 |
| Release year | 2024 | 2023 |
| Camera | 8/10 | 8/10 |
| Battery | 8/10 | 7/10 |
| Performance | 9/10 | 8/10 |
| Display | 9/10 | 8/10 |
| Value | 7/10 | 8/10 |
| Overall score | 82/100 | 78/100 |
